1. A sealing strip for bendably mounting on a flange about an axis, comprising a channel-shaped flexible material and a reinforcing carrier embedded within the flexible material, the carrier comprisingreinforcing material extending continuously along the sealing strip but provided with a plurality of slots, the reinforcing material being in the form of a channel of generally U-shaped cross section having a base integrally connected to a first and second side wall,each slot running transversely to the direction of extension of the channel and extending from a distal edge of a side wall into the base of the reinforcing material but stopping short of the distal edge of the other side wall,the slots being of a first type and of a second type, each slot of the first type extending from the distal edge of the first side wall across the base of the channel to the second side wall and each slot of the second type extending from the distal edge of the second side wall only part way across the base so that the reinforcing carrier is less elastically compressible in a longitudinal direction along said second side wall than along said first side wall to minimize puckering of the flexible material adjacent the second side wall when the sealing strip is bent about the axis with the second side wall closest to the axis.
